Yup, this is my 2nd time went to SW Discovery Workshop. This is because of my SWA Passport & SWA certificate is missing (my laptop bag was been stolen). So, I decided to go to Malaysia SW Discovery Workshop (East Coast Zone) at Institut Latihan KEMAS (ILK), Kuantan, Pahang. About 22 peoples have a same mission which is to achieve Scout of the World Award! That's why we were there. A lot of things that I recall about SWA and a new knowledge also gained from this workshop. On first day, more on explanation about what is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s), what is Better World Framework, what is SWA & what the process to achieve SWA. On second day, we went to Taman Gelora, nearby ILK for the Exploring & Responding Process. We went there for Mini Outreach Project, We did an observation, survey and we decided to build & put reading rack & chairs at there. On the last day of the workshop, SW Voluntary Service Project Presentation was held. So, WalkSide by Rovs Project was presented to the SWA National Coordinator, Dr. Amir Hamzah. His response is, this project is a good project & he agreed on this project but there is certain parts need to be repaired & need to improved. So, WalkSide by Rovs Project need to be repaired but still on!
